If you’re feeling overwhelmed by the “metrics maze” of modern recruiting, you’re not alone. The pressure is coming from every direction: burned-out teams, pipelines filled with AI-generated resumes, and constant demands to prove the ROI of your tech stack. It’s a lot to manage.
According to Gartner’s Future of Work Trends 2025, employee well-being and engagement are now central to organizational success. That shift matters for recruiting analytics because when metrics ignore well-being, they often miss what truly drives performance and retention.
So how do you find your way out?
Mastering recruiting analytics today means moving beyond surface-level activity to uncover meaningful insights. This session will help you refocus on the data that actually moves the needle and build a more efficient, human-centered hiring process.
What you’ll learn:
- See beyond the dashboard by identifying metrics that reflect burnout and team capacity, not just application volume
- Uncover the hidden costs of inauthenticity by spotting data points that reveal the impact of low-quality or AI-generated applicants
- Translate candidate experience into numbers by measuring how well your outreach is truly engaging and converting talent
- Build a business case leadership can’t ignore by using data to tell a story that connects recruiting to business results
